Offered for your consideration is a beautiful custom Damascus hunting knife. The information that was passed along with this knife is that it was made by John Ensler at a knife show demo on Damascus forging. I'm not familiar with this maker and the knife really looks a bit too refined to have been a demo production. The craftsmanship is outstanding and the attention to detail, along with the fit & finish are outstanding as well. Note how the tang was etched to the back of the bolsters to bring out the Damascus grain. This is a great touch that really adds to the refinement of the knife. The knife has never been used, carried, or sharpened and remains in near perfect condition with just light storage wear in the form of some faint hairlines on the bolsters. The Damascus blade was deeply etched and exhibits brilliant contrast. The blade was forged with a tapered tang and the taper work was beautifully done. The spine features a modest section of filework that's quite unique. It was done in a rope-like pattern similar to how popular maker Chris Peterson does his filework. While many knives exhibit filework that is nice, but rather useless, this filework was done for the sake of function and performance. The filework serves as the thumb rest for added leverage. The bolsters were sculpted from 416 stainless and feature a brushed satin finish. They are extra long and were beautifully executed with a very clean fit. The blade/bolster junctions are seamless and about as clean as you'll see. The handles are of presentation-grade Desert Ironwood and are absolutely gorgeous. The Ironwood was perfectly fitted and tightly secured with 4 stainless pins. The knife is very nicely balanced and had a natural, yet very sturdy feel. The handle is thin but wide and offers a firm grip and excellent control. The knife has a 4-1/4" blade and measures 9-1/8" in overall length. The leather does not appear to be the original. It's nicely made and shows just some light wear.
